Skilljar is seeking an experienced leader for our Sales Development team (currently all virtual) as we build the Skilljar rocketship! As Sales Development Manager, you will execute on team goals, hire, train, and develop team members, and work closely with the Account Executive team, demand gen/marketing, and other various executives to increase efficiencies and improve SDR processes and systems. The manager will motivate, lead, mentor and guide the team to achieving daily/weekly, monthly, quarterly and yearly pipeline goals, improve process efficiencies and deliver on other well-defined objectives.

We’re looking for a motivated, process-oriented self-starter who is comfortable wearing multiple hats and thrives in a dynamic environment. You must be nimble, highly-collaborative, and able to think on your feet. This is a great opportunity to join a rapidly accelerating growth-stage startup that has hundreds of Fortune 1000 and mid-market clients on its roster.

The ideal candidate will have:

  • 2+ years of demonstrated ability to lead Sales Development teams
  • Successfully leveraged key funnel metrics in to improve and accelerate team performance 
  • Proven ability to ramp sales reps over time in a systematic way - development of a training program focused on product, process & selling skills.
  • Experience selling into mid-market B2B companies strongly preferred (5 or 6 digit annual contracts, consultative solution selling through stakeholder committees).
  • Excellent working knowledge of inbound & outbound prospecting technologies, tools, and managed services vendors.
  • An ability to interact effectively with all levels of management and with multiple departments including sales, marketing, product marketing, and finance.
  • Ability to handle ambiguity and change - high growth startup experience strongly preferred.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ills.

The Company

Backed by prominent financial institutions, including Mayfield, Shasta Ventures, Trilogy Equity Partners, and Insight Partners, Skilljar is the leading enterprise customer training platform, transforming the way organizations onboard, engage, and retain their customers. Trusted by leading global companies like Slack, Tableau, Liberty Mutual, Cisco, Verizon, and U-Haul, Skilljar provides the essential tools and foundation for successful customer and partner engagement and enablement.

We are a team of bright, dedicated Skillets with startup drive and a passion for education. Headquartered in Seattle, WA, Skilljar is currently operating remotely, with employees based in Washington, Oregon, California, Colorado, Utah, Idaho, Texas, Arizona, Georgia, North Carolina and Florida.
